Peter
Kay Voted World's
Funniest
Peter
Kay
has topped a list of the
100 funniest people
alive.
The
Phoenix Nights star was
number one in a survey
of 17,000 comedy
fans.
Ricky
Gervais
was second, closely
followed by Lee Evans
and Eddie Izzard. But
there were some
surprises in the list -
President George Bush
turned up in 17th
place.
Dizzy
Big Brother star Jade
Goody was 46th, with
Gordon
Ramsay
at 76 thanks to his
crushing put-downs of
hapless
chefs.
The
survey was carried out
by lads' magazine
Zoo.
The
top 10 also featured
Billy Connolly and
Little Britain stars
Matt Lucas and David
Walliams.
Zoo's
deputy editor Ben
Knowles said: "Peter
Kay's position at the
top of our comedy survey
is no surprise. His
humour is classically
British. The massive
success he's had over
the past few years is
built on his ability to
be rude without
offending
people."
There
are, however, some
surprise appearances in
the list.
"With
George Bush, the joke is
very much on him. He may
be the most powerful man
on the planet but his
appearance in the top 20
shows just how
ridiculous people think
he is." Ben Knowles
said.
